Deck crane and rear anchoring mechanism thereof
The invention provides a rear anchor mechanism which is arranged at the rear end of a rear pressing rod of a supporting truss and comprises a pull-down piece used for being connected with a lifting lug pre-welded to a bridge deck slab, the top of the pull-down piece is connected with a connecting screw rod through a connecting conversion structure, and the connecting screw rod penetrates through the rear end of the rear pressing rod and is fixed to the rear pressing rod through a nut. And the mechanism further comprises a balance weight part which is used for increasing the balance weight of the supporting truss. The connecting strength of the bridge deck crane and a bridge deck is improved by being connected with the bridge deck plate and the welded lifting lugs, meanwhile, the balance weight parts are further arranged on the supporting trusses, the base of the bridge deck crane and the lifting end of the bridge deck crane can be stressed in a balanced mode, the structural stability of the bridge deck crane is improved, and the bridge deck crane is suitable for hoisting objects with large loads so as to achieve the anti-overturning effect.
